Pros:

- The chat platform is beautifully designed and elegant.


Cons:

- The app is pricy.

- The app feels unfinished and lacks functions like search, archive, and overview.

- The app crashes frequently.

- Notifications are missed occasionally.

- Past conversations of visitors cannot be seen.

- Clearing chats from the current queue is hard to do.

- The app requires a desktop browser to be open within walking distance.

- The app does not work on some devices.

- The beta app had scrolling issues.

- The app requires a computer to complete the setup, which is inconvenient for some users.
